About Pleasant Hills, OH
Pleasant Hills is a small community in Ohio with a population of 1,188 residents. The median household income is $66,692 per year, which is near the national average. The median age in Pleasant Hills is 45.7 years.
Housing in Pleasant Hills has a median home value of $174,700 and median monthly rent of $0. Of the 492 total housing units, the majority are owner-occupied, with 452 owner-occupied and 40 renter-occupied units.
The unemployment rate in Pleasant Hills is 5.3% and the poverty rate is 2.6%. 36.8% of residents h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The average commute time is 30 minutes.
